Encorium Group, Inc. Appoints Shahab Fatheazam to its Board of Directors

WAYNE, Pa., Nov. 11 /PRNewswire-FirstCall/ -- Encorium Group, Inc. , a full service multinational clinical research organization (CRO) conducting studies in over 30 countries for many of the world's leading pharmaceutical and biotechnology companies, today announced the recent appointment of Wall Street veteran Shahab Fatheazam to its Board of Directors.

Shahab Fatheazam, age 58, is currently a Managing Director and head of the U.S. healthcare practice of GCA Savvian, a leading international investment banking advisory firm. Mr. Fatheazam joined GCA Savvian in 2004 from Vector Securities, a premier healthcare specialty firm, where he was a partner. Prior to helping to form Vector Securities, he was co-head of Paine Webber's Lifescience Division. He began his career on Wall Street with Kidder, Peabody & Co, where, in 1980, he became a partner and senior executive in Kidder's international corporate finance unit. Mr. Fatheazam holds a BA and MA from Cambridge University in England and an MBA from Columbia University. Mr. Fatheazam sits on the boards of two biotechnology companies and is a Trustee at Chicago University's Harris School. He is a member of the Economics Club in Chicago.

The appointment of Mr. Fatheazam will return the Board to its prior size of five directors, before the September 2008 resignations of Scott M. Jenkins and Christopher F. Meshginpoosh and the subsequent appointment of David Morra. While this appointment will result in the Company regaining compliance with Nasdaq's independent director requirement as set forth in Marketplace Rule 4350, since Mr. Fatheazam will not sit on any committees, Encorium does not yet comply with the requirement to have an independent audit committee.

About Encorium Group, Inc.

Encorium Group, Inc. is a global clinical research organization specializing in the design and management of complex clinical trials and Patient Registries for the pharmaceutical, biotechnology and medical device industries. The Company's mission is to provide its clients with high quality, full-service support for their biopharmaceutical and medical device development programs. Encorium offers therapeutic expertise, experienced team management and advanced technologies. The Company has drug and biologics development as well as clinical trial experience across a wide variety of therapeutic areas such as infectious diseases, cardiovascular, vaccines, oncology, diabetes endocrinology/metabolism, gene therapy, immunology, neurology, gastroenterology, dermatology, hepatology, women's health and respiratory medicine. Encorium believes that its expertise in the design of complex clinical trials, its therapeutic experience and commitment to excellence, and its application of innovative technologies, offer its clients a means to more quickly and cost effectively move products through the clinical development process. Encorium is headquartered in Wayne, Pennsylvania with its European base of operations in Espoo, Finland. The Company has a geographic footprint that includes over one billion people in North America, Western/Central/Eastern Europe, Scandinavia, and the Baltics.
